The mission of the Houma-Terrebonne Civic Center is to provide cultural enrichment, diverse entertainment and a public forum while maintaining a safe and clean facility. This mission is to be accomplished through innovative management, fiscal responsibility, aggressive marketing and a superior customer service department. These strategies will promote civic pride, integrity and a sense of community for employees and clients.

Opening Date: January 6, 1999

Cost of Construction: $18.1 million Building Specifications: This 100,000 sq. ft. multipurpose facility includes a 5,000 seat area; theatrical and banquet seating for 2,500; a trade show booth capacity of 236; fully equipped floor boxes to accommodate electric, communications, water and drain usage; spacious parking for 1,600; a 10,000 sq.ft. first-class meeting room wing that is divisible into 5 distinct rooms; a spacious lobby and dressing rooms; a covered drop off area; full service concessions and catering operations; an unlimited floor load; easy access load-in docks; flexible stage configurations; a full service computerized box office and more

Position Strategy: through advertising and public relations efforts, promote the advantages of the HTCC highlighting its strength at the box office for sports and entertainment events/activities, position the facility as occupying a unique niche in the market, position the meeting room wing and its divisible space as the function area of choice

Services Provided: This multipurpose facility is uniquely designed to hold events ranging from conventions, seminars, trade, consumer and family shows to concerts, banquets, performing arts, community events, fairs and festivals, exhibitions, graduations and religious services
